APAC Surgical Staplers Market Analysis
The Asia-Pacific (APAC) surgical staples market size was USD 479.2 million in 2024, and it will grow by 7.9% during 2025–2032, to reach USD 870.6 million by 2032.
The market growth is driven by the increasing popularity of minimally invasive surgeries, rapid technological advancements, shifting inclination toward staplers from sutures, and increasing number of people with chronic illnesses. The rising demand for cosmetic surgeries and the growing wellness tourism industry in developing economies, such as India, also propels the market growth.
Advanced staples are now widely used in surgeries for tissue approximation and excision and are used to minimize the localized inflammation, incision size, and healing duration.
In India, the Central Drugs Standard Control Organisation has regulated significant changes for healthcare devices and implemented measures mandating manufacturers and importers to obtain licenses. Additionally, Class C and D medical devices must be licensed, with India expanding its accredited Medical Device Testing Laboratories for better quality assurance.
Smart Surgical Staplers with Feeding Sensing and Feedback Technologies Are Key Trend
The growing demand for advanced staplers integrated with feedback and detection technologies is a key trend in the market.
They are used by surgeons to make live adjustments by measuring tissue depth, compressive force, and staple-line construction.
This minimizes the risk of complications, including hemorrhaging and leakage, in serious surgeries, such as those of the thorax.
Smart staples contribute to accuracy and safety, prevent post-surgical complications, and improve clinical outcomes, especially in the elderly.
Governments in Japan and South Korea are implementing various policies and health reforms for adopting AI- and sensor-based devices.
The ASEAN Medical Device Directive aims at simplified regulatory approvals across Southeast Asia, facilitating simple approval throughout the region for timely efficiency and faster access.
The NMPA of China has implemented the Expedited Approval Access program under the Special Review Procedure for Innovative Medical Devices in China.
In 2023, 69 innovations were approved by the NMPA from 466 applications, including advanced surgical equipment, such as powered and sensor-based staplers.
The NMPA’s 2023 revision of 247 medical device protocols promotes local testing and innovations.
Universal Healthcare and Government-Funded Insurance Schemes Drives Market
The broadening of universal healthcare access and widespread social insurance schemes is a key driver.
It increases access to surgical care, especially for low- and middle-income populations, and improves surgical procedures in private and public hospitals.
As more consumers are eligible for subsidized surgeries, the demand for efficient, safe, and affordable tools, such as staplers, is increasing.
More than 95% of the Chinese population is covered by public health insurance under the Healthy China 2030 plan and basic medical insurance schemes, which aim to provide full access to surgical treatments.
Indonesia’s national health insurance program, Jaminan Kesehatan Nasional, covers more than 250 million people, which has increased the surgery volume in public hospitals.
Thailand’s Universal Coverage Scheme, also known as the 30-baht scheme, offers complete care to all residents with a full budget.
In September 2024, India’s Ayushman Bharat PM-JAY scheme expanded to surgical care by taking over 30,529 hospitals, which include 17,063 public and 13,466 private hospitals, assuring a wide network of healthcare facilities.
Additionally, in Karnataka, the state-level program drove a major rise in the number of cancer-related surgeries between 2018–2019 and 2024–2025, highlighting a strong increase in the demand for surgical staplers.
The manual category held the larger market share, of 70%, in 2024, because they are cost-effective and uncomplicated. Moreover, being independent of batteries and electricity makes them widely accessible for hospitals with limited power access, especially in emerging economies, such as Indonesia and Vietnam. They are strongly preferred by surgeons preferring traditional techniques. Moreover, basic surgical procedures, such as cesarean sections, drives the demand for manual devices. According to a survey, in India, the volume of C-sections increased from 17.2% in 2019 to 21.5% in 2021.
The powered category will have the higher CAGR, of approx. 8%, due to the rising demand for pinhole surgeries, which require high precision and reliable staple placement. These staplers are used to minimize surgeon fatigue and improve surgical performance, especially in complex procedures, such as organ transplants.

Type Analysis
The disposable category held the larger market share, of 75%, in 2024, because they are pre-disinfected and designed for one-time use, which minimizes the risk of wound infection. Hospitals and surgery centers in China, India, and Japan prefer these devices to secure hygiene and observance standards, especially in emergency procedures. These devices are accessible in rural or under-resourced healthcare facilities, where sterilization systems, such as autoclaves are limited. These devices are also quick more practical.
The reusable category will have the higher CAGR, because they provide long-term advantages in a high-capacity healthcare environment. They are also gaining popularity due to the rising adoption of eco-friendly practices. The quick advancements in hospital sterilization infrastructure and infection control practices have made reusable surgical staplers safer. Moreover, the rising ecological concerns and strengthening focus on waste management drive healthcare facilities to use reusable solutions.

End User Analysis
The hospitals category held the larger market share, of 70%, in 2024, due to the increasing volume and complexity of operations performed in hospitals, including orthopedic, cardiovascular, and emergency surgeries, which extensively require stapling devices. As per 2022 reports, in China, CVDs caused more than 40% of the total deaths. They have well-managed budgets, extensive device inventories, such as disposable, reusable, and powered; and integration with most public and private reimbursement systems in their respective countries.
The ambulatory surgical centers & clinics category will have the higher CAGR, because of the push for same-day surgeries, which minimize expenditure, offer faster recovery, and enhance patient comfort. These centers invest in stapler devices to promote high-performance and minimally invasive procedures.
The abdominal & pelvic surgery category held the largest market share, of 40% in 2024, because they are widely performed in private and public hospitals. These surgeries include colorectal resections, bariatric surgeries, hysterectomies, and appendectomies, which require precise tissue handling and firm closure. Moreover, the rise in the incidence of gastrointestinal and gynecological conditions and the increase in the volume of obesity-related surgeries in highly populated countries, primarily China and India, lead to the rising volume of abdominal and pelvic surgeries.
The orthopedic surgery category will have the highest CAGR, of approx. 8.5%, due to the growing prevalence of musculoskeletal conditions, rising incidence of physical injuries, and ballooning aging population in Japan, South Korea, and Australia. These alterations are driving the demand for spinal surgeries, fracture repairs, and joint replacements. As per 2023 reports, around 36.2 million elderly individuals aged 65 and above lived in Japan, while nearly 18.4% of South Korea's and 17.38% of Australia's population fell in this age group.

China held the largest market share, of 40%, in 2024, due to its extensive surgical volume, robust domestic manufacturing sector, and supportive regulatory measures. China faces rising demand for surgeries due to an aging population and high prevalence of chronic diseases. According to the National Health Commission, over 264 million people in China were aged 60 or older in 2023, accounting for nearly 19% of the population. Cardiovascular diseases affect over 330 million people, with stroke and ischemic heart disease leading surgical interventions (China CDC, 2022). Osteoarthritis, impacting 50 million individuals, and cancers—such as lung and colorectal—also drive surgical needs. The prevalence of diabetes is around 12.8%, affecting over 140 million adults (JAMA, 2020). These conditions significantly increase surgical demand, especially among the elderly.
The Healthy China 2030 policy and continuous healthcare improvements under China’s 14th Five-Year Plan boost investments in the advancement of the healthcare infrastructure through local ingenuity. Moreover, the rising focus on the local production of Class III medical devices under Made in China’s 2025 initiative has given impetus to domestic manufacturers, such as Frankenman, and reduced reliance on imports.
India is the fastest-growing country in the regional market. India faces a growing burden of chronic health conditions that significantly drive the demand for surgeries. A 2023 Lancet–ICMR study reported that 11.4% of Indians—about 101 million people—have diabetes, with 15.3% (around 136 million) classified as pre-diabetic. Hypertension affects approximately 35.5% of the adult population, while abdominal obesity impacts 39.5%. According to a study published in Clinical Epidemiology and Global Health, 29.4% of Indians aged 45 and above report diagnosed cardiovascular disease, rising to 38% in those aged 70 and above. These conditions, particularly prevalent among older adults, drive surgical demand across cardiology, endocrinology, and oncology specialties.

APAC Surgical Staplers Market Share Analysis
The market is moderately fragmented due to the presence of large global players as well as emerging manufacturers. Johnson & Johnson and Medtronic dominate in brand recognition and advanced technologies, but do not control the overall market. The strong government support for local manufacturers, especially in China, boosts the local brands. Moreover, the varied range of products and increasing demand for them in developing countries offer niche players various opportunities to thrive.

APAC Surgical Staplers Market Developments
In June 2025, Johnson & Johnson unveiled the ETHICON 4000 Stapler with ETHICON 3D Reloads, patented 3D Stapling Technology, and advanced Gripping Surface Technology.
In March 2025, Surgsci Medical Ltd. received regulatory approval from China's National Medical Product Administration for its Power Endoscopic Cutter Stapler, designed to minimize infection and improve healing.
In January 2025, Genesis Medtech received the Chinese NMPA’s approval for its 90° Articulation Powered Stapler.
In May 2024, Covidien Japan Inc., a subsidiary of Medtronic plc; and HOGY Medical Co. Ltd. collaborated to promote SuReFlnD, a lung lesion making device, equipped with Medtronic’s Endo GIA stapler for precise lung cancer surgeries.
